Local Restaurants in Twickenham

Find the top Local restaurants in Twickenham near you now.

Twickenham Tandoori, Indian Restaurant, Twickenham

Indian restaurant

Address: 33 Church St, Twickenham TW1 3NR, United Kingdom

Reserve

Nando's Twickenham

Restaurant

Address: 62 King St, Strawberry Hill, Twickenham TW1 3SH, United Kingdom

Locanda Luna Ristorante

Restaurant

Address: 38 York St, Twickenham TW1 3LJ, United Kingdom

Order

A Cena

Italian restaurant

Address: 418 Richmond Rd, East Twickenham, Twickenham TW1 2EB, United Kingdom

Le Salon Privé

French restaurant

Address: 43 Crown Rd, St Margarets, Twickenham TW1 3EJ, United Kingdom

The Eel Pie

Restaurant

Address: 9-11 Church St, Twickenham TW1 3NJ, United Kingdom

Taste of Raj

Bangladeshi restaurant

Address: 86 The Grn, Twickenham TW2 5AG, United Kingdom

Reserve

Brouge Gastropub

Gastropub

Address: 241 Hampton Rd, Fulwell, Twickenham TW2 5NG, United Kingdom

Reserve